vue的computed属性的理解
computed: { selectedQuestions() { let selectedQuestions = this.editedItem.questions; return this.questions.filter(function (question) { return selectedQuestions.includes(question.id); }); },
computed计算属性,每次进入页面将一直沿用selectedQuestions第一次的信息,不会再触发selectedQuestions,这就是依赖缓存,只有
this.editedItem.questions发生改变了selectedQuestions才会触发,值才会改变
踩过这个坑,还有下一个坑等着你,这一路就是给自己填坑,坑填多了,也就习惯了,直到这一路平坦了,也就无怨无悔了。